Output 7f284bca40784dae2c9976de242c0ce8365b0f3dc5e565ccd510822cb6a9c129:0

value
19231791
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d66464a4fe4a662f13d5a56d912e73afb57dbbf4 OP_EQUAL
address
3MEco2tGgtQ24tJNDjtGJoBHAfEWteY7VU
transaction
7f284bca40784dae2c9976de242c0ce8365b0f3dc5e565ccd510822cb6a9c129
spent
true